South Carolina's Crackerneck WMA Open in May for Scouting 04/21/08
Aiken County's Crackerneck Wildlife Management Area and Ecological Reserve will be opened to the general public on Saturdays during the month of May. A number of uses, including fishing, and scouting, will be allowed. No weapons will be permitted during May. [Comments?]
